In a chilling exploration of insanity and chaos, the Joker's reign of terror reaches new heights as Batman grapples with the aftermath of a series of gruesome murders. With Gotham City on edge, the line between law and madness becomes increasingly blurred. The Clown Prince of Crime, unhinged and unpredictable, turns the city into his playground, leaving a trail of unease and bloodshed.
As the Dark Knight pursues the truth behind the Joker's twisted motivations, he is forced to confront his own limits. The dance between the hero and the villain intensifies, revealing a psychological tug-of-war where the stakes are nothing short of life and death. Encounters with the Joker challenge Batman not only physically but mentally, as he battles the shadows of his adversary's psychosis.
Through stunning artwork and gripping storytelling, the narrative delves into the depths of the human psyche, questioning what drives a person to become a monster. The reader is invited into a disturbing world is fueled by fear, obsession, and a disturbing sense of humor, underscoring the true essence of the Joker's character as both an agent of chaos and a reflection of the darkness that lurks in Gotham.
